I did update DirectX, and it's still the same issue. I have tried installing it on a few of our PC's, and one of them does it right about half of the time. Once it starts making the files properly, it will work correctly until you run ANYTHING else. I took a screenshot of it making the 4.1gig files, and can send it to you if would like to see. We are converting mp3 & cdg files to uncompressed AVI, 30 fps, 640x461.

I started using mp3 instead of wav, hoping that might solve things, but it didn't. :cry:
jchen

"solution"

Post by jchen »

We have found a "solution" to the problem. :)

Here's why I say "Solution":

When we need to use the CDG2AVI program, we first have to power off that PC for at least 10 minutes. Just a few won't do it. That and you cannot press either of the A/V setting buttons. Since both are defaulted to exactly what we need, that's fine. I hope that hearing this can provide you with at least a clue to solve the problem.

I know this sounds like complete snake oil, but I have been through this literally dozens of times, and doing it this way is the only way. :?:
